Will I need a primary care provider?

2

Yes — it is very important to maintain a relationship with your primary care provider for routine care, recommended screenings, and exams. Our programs and memberships are designed to identify root causes, optimize your hormones, metabolism, and gut health, and help you feel like yourself as efficiently as possible. Memberships provide support and monitoring during your treatment plan, but they are not intended to replace your primary care provider.

What to Expect in Your First 90 Days

4

Functional and metabolic care is a process, not a single visit. The first three months are focused on understanding your body, identifying root causes, and building a plan that evolves with you.

Month 1: Deep Assessment & Direction
We begin with a comprehensive visit to review your symptoms, health history, lifestyle, and goals. From there, we identify the most relevant labs and next steps — not excessive testing, but what is truly helpful.
You’ll gain an initial guidance and a clear direction forward.

Month 2: Data & Personalization
Once lab results return, we review them together in detail. This is where patterns emerge — hormone shifts, metabolic changes, inflammation, nutrient gaps, or thyroid concerns.
Your care plan is personalized and may include:

  • hormone support or adjustments

  • metabolic and insulin strategies

  • nutrition and lifestyle shifts

  • targeted supplementation when appropriate

Month 3: Adjustment & Momentum
As your body begins responding, we refine your plan. Doses may change, strategies become more specific, and we focus on what is actually moving the needle for your energy, weight, sleep, and overall well-being.

Insurance & Payment

6

My practice does not bill or accept insurance.

Insurance models often limit the time, personalization, and root-cause work required for hormone and metabolic care. By operating outside of insurance, I’m able to:

  • spend meaningful time understanding your full health picture

  • focus on prevention and long-term outcomes

  • tailor care to your needs rather than insurance requirements

  • recommend the most appropriate labs and strategies without restrictions

This allows for more thoughtful, individualized care rather than rushed, symptom-focused visits.
